Titration period

The time frame for titration for adult adhd is essential in assisting you and your physician determine the proper dosage of medication. This is a process that reduces side effects and determines the most effective dosage of medication. It could take weeks, or even months, to determine the appropriate dosage.

There are a variety of factors that influence the choice of medication. These include patient expectations as well as comorbidities and the severity of the illness. Genetic differences also influence the dosage.

The importance of titration for adults suffering from ADHD since the symptoms differ from those in childhood. For instance, the symptoms of inattention are not the same. In the same way, the DSM-IV's hyperactive symptoms aren't appropriate for adults.

During titration, the patient's reaction to medication is recorded using a rating scale. If a patient's AISRS score is lower than 18 (corresponding to the limit of tolerance) the patient is in remission.

Adult adhd can take months or years to adjust. Doctors might suggest starting with a lower dose and increasing the dose gradually. Patients and their families should follow the results. Patients should not just track the effectiveness of each dose but also the adverse effects.

Patients should consult with their physician every week for the titration process. Patients should also keep track of the time when relief from symptoms occurs. Patients can get the most benefit from their treatment.

Corroboration of ADHD symptoms

Adults with attention-deficit/hyperactivity disorder (ADHD) exhibit symptoms of restlessness and emotional dysregulation. This can result in impaired social functioning, poor decision-making, and lower self-esteem. These symptoms can be alleviated through treatment. To aid in identifying adults suffering from ADHD, a number of validated assessment tools have been developed.

To identify ADHD patients to determine the presence of ADHD patients, you can use the Wender-Reimherr Adult Attention-Deficit Disorder Scale, Adult ADHD Self-Report Scales, FAST Minds and Conners Adult ADHD Rating Scales. Finding out if these patients have symptoms is essential for making the right management decisions.

Treatment options

Adult ADHD treatments can enhance the quality of life of patients. Treatments include medications, behavioural therapy and lifestyle modifications. There are many alternatives. They include the use of nutritional supplements, antidepressants and a non-stimulant.

The most frequent complication related to treatment is insomnia. It is vital to keep track of and take medication to control sleep disturbances. Adult ADHD patients can benefit from sedating or hypnotic medication to improve their sleep quality.

Anxiety is a different aspect of adult ADHD. ADHD sufferers are more likely to suffer from stress and anxiety and think about past mistakes. This can lead to a greater need for counseling. Counseling can help patients learn strategies for reducing their anger and other anger-related reactions, and learning how to handle failures.

One of the biggest concerns is medication adherence. Around 20% of adults forget to refill their prescriptions. Physicians may suggest ways to improve patient adherence. Patients can download reminder apps on mobile phones or have family members give them a call.

Every patient is unique and every treatment is customized to their specific needs. Certain patients respond well to stimulants while others require non-stimulants. ADHD is usually treated with stimulants first. They can also be used in cases where a patient does not respond to stimulants, or if they have a co-existing psychiatric disorder.
